A Rhode Island Agreement to Form Partnership Conditioned on Specified Event is a legal contract between parties residing or operating within the state of Rhode Island. This agreement outlines the terms and conditions under which a partnership can be formed, the specific event upon which the partnership formation is contingent, and the responsibilities and obligations of each party involved. Types of Rhode Island Agreement to Form Partnership Conditioned on Specified Event: 1. Partnership Formation Agreement for Business Ventures: This type of agreement is commonly used when two or more individuals or entities wish to establish a partnership for a specific business venture. The partnership formation is conditioned on the occurrence of a specified event, such as obtaining a required license or securing a certain amount of funding. 2. Joint Real Estate Partnership Agreement: This agreement is utilized when individuals or companies want to form a partnership specifically for real estate ventures, such as purchasing and managing rental properties. The partnership formation is contingent on an event such as identifying a suitable property or securing financing for real estate investment. 3. Professional Services Partnership Agreement: This type of agreement is relevant for professionals in fields such as law, accounting, or medicine, who wish to combine resources and skills to provide services as a partnership. The partnership formation may be conditioned on an event such as the receipt of necessary professional licenses or a specific client contract. 4. Research Collaboration Partnership Agreement: This agreement is commonly used within academic and research institutions to outline the terms under which researchers or institutions can collaborate on a specific research project. The formation of the partnership is usually contingent on an event such as successfully obtaining research funding or securing approval from relevant ethics committees. In all types of Rhode Island Agreement to Form Partnership Conditioned on Specified Event, it is crucial for the parties involved to clearly define the terms and conditions, the event upon which the partnership formation relies, and the rights and responsibilities of each party. Consulting with a qualified attorney is advisable to ensure that the agreement is legally binding and adequately protects the interests of all parties involved.
